Measurements

  1. Step the Door Frame: Use a measuring tape to measure the height and width of the existing door frame.
  2. Examine the Depth: Measure the thickness of the frame, which usually ranges between 4-6 inches.
  3. Door Size: Buy a door that carefully matches the measurements of your frame. If you're unsure, it's better to pick a somewhat larger door, as it can be cut.

Step-by-Step Installation Guide

Step 1: Remove the Old Door

  1. Unscrew the Hinges: Use a screwdriver to eliminate the screws from the depend upon the old door.
  2. Take the Door Off: Carefully lift the door from the hinges and set it aside.

Step 2: Prepare the New Door

  1. Cut if Necessary: If the new door is too large, utilize a saw to cut it to the needed size. Take windowsanddoors-r-us to make sure a straight edge.
  2. Install the Hinges: Mark the hinge locations based on the old door and install the depend upon the new door.

Action 3: Fit the New Door

  1. Position the Door: Align the new door with the hinges in the door frame.
  2. Connect Hinges: Secure the door by screwing the hinges into the frame. Use a level to make sure the door hangs straight.

Step 4: Secure and Seal

  1. Set up the Lock: Follow the maker's guidelines to fit the lock and manage.
  2. Change with Shims: If there are gaps, use door shims to change the fit and prevent warping or sagging.
  3. Seal Gaps: Apply weatherstripping around the door's edges for much better insulation and energy effectiveness.

Step 5: Finish the Door

  1. Add Finishing Touches: Apply paint or stain as desired. If you choose, avoid this action for a natural wood appearance or a pre-finished item.
  2. Test the Door: Open and close the door multiple times to inspect for smooth operation.

Frequently Asked Questions about Wooden Entry Door Installation

Q1: Can I install a wooden door by myself?

A1: Yes, if you have fundamental woodworking abilities and the right tools, you can install a wooden door yourself. However, help from a friend or member of the family can be advantageous.

Q2: Do I require an unique type of wood for my entry door?

A2: While lots of kinds of wood can be used, oak, mahogany, and cedar are popular options due to the fact that of their toughness and resistance to weathering.

Q3: How do I select the best size door?

A3: Measure the door frame before buying a new door. It's suggested to select a door slightly larger than your frame as it can be trimmed to fit.

Q4: How long does the installation process take?

A4: Depending on your ability level and whether you are painting or staining the door, the installation can take anywhere from 2-4 hours.

Q5: What can I do if my door is sagging?

A5: If your door is sagging, examine if the hinges are tight and change with shims if necessary. If the door is still drooping, you might require to realign the hinges by repositioning them.
